About Zip Code 75052
Zip code 75052 is located in Grand Prairie, Texas, within Dallas County. Home to approximately 95,485 residents, this area sits at an elevation of 479 ft and falls within the Central (CST/CDT) timezone. The local area code is 214.
The median household income is $87,320 per year, which is above the national median of $70,784. Homes in this zip code have a median value of $282,100, and the cost of living index is 99 (1% below the national average of 100).
Summers average a high of 96°F while winters drop to 33°F. The area receives about 41 in of rain and 2 in of snow annually. The zip code covers 26.2 square miles of land area and 1.9 square miles of water.
